Summary |
"Paris was the centre of artistic and cultural life from the dawn of the twentieth century up the start of World War Two. This two-part film explores how and why émigré artists from around the world flocked to the City of Light to interact and ply their trade. It follows the major trends and modernist movements, ending with the great financial crash of 1929. " -- SBS website |
